  • Remote Insurance Agent

    Salary range: $44,500 - $77,000

    As a remote insurance agent, you work from home to increase the sales of insurance policies. This often includes auto, life, home, health, travel, and other forms of insurance. In this role, you may explain the benefits of each plan to customers, follow up on a list of leads, and address customer concerns and objections. Other duties include responding to online inquiries and providing help to existing customers, rather than exclusively focusing on generating sales for new products. Some details of this job depend on the type of insurance you sell. For example, if you sell customized insurance packages, you may occasionally visit clients to assess any risks associated with their policies.

  • Insurance Broker

    Salary range: $76,000 - $100,000

    Insurance brokers are professionals in the insurance industry who sell, solicit, and negotiate insurance for a living. They are regulated by the state and must meet certain licensing requirements to do business in their state. Insurance brokers are professional advisers, representing and working on behalf of their clients. Brokers help clients understand their risks and advise them on which assets merit insurance and which do not. Insurance brokers may have industry specializations as well. Keep in mind that insurance brokers are not actual insurers; they are the liaisons between the insurance companies and clients and work on the client’s behalf.

  • Insurance Agent

    Salary range: $44,500 - $77,000

    Insurance agents contact potential customers to sell car, home, travel, medical, or life insurance policies. Insurance agents inform customers of policy terms and work directly with customers to renew, change, or transfer policies. Also, insurance agents gather and analyze customer information then use this to identify the most appropriate policies. Insurance agents provide customer service, conduct research about customer needs, and deliver presentations about policy options.
